Origin and History of the name Romea

This name, “Roman or from Rome”, is linked to Rome’s city.About the origin of the name “Roma” several hypotheses have been advanced.

The most important are the following: 1) From “rōmŭlus” (figuratively) Roman, son of Ascanius and founder of the city.

2) The most credited version is from the Etruscan “rumon / ruma” plus the Etruscan suffix “-on”, an old name of Tiber.

After 650 BC, the Etruscans became dominant in Italy and expanded into north-central Italy.

Roman tradition claimed that Rome had been under the control of seven kings from 753 to 509 BC, beginning with the mythic Romulus, who, along with his brother Remus were said to have founded the city of Rome.
